In-Shell Chandler Walnuts from Japan
Fresh in-shell Chandler walnuts are a popular California-grown variety known for their light-colored kernels and thin shells. Classified under HTS 0802.31.00.00 as they are walnuts in their natural shell, neither shelled nor peeled. These nuts are typically harvested in fall and used for both fresh consumption and processing.

Import Tips
• Verify phytosanitary certificates confirming freedom from pests like codling moth, required for walnut imports
• Declare accurate weight including shells; misdeclaration can lead to penalties under agricultural import rules
• Check for USDA fumigation requirements if shipping from pest-risk countries like Turkey or Chile
